UPDATE: The event has changed slightly, but still sounds like it will be a fun time (and cheap!). It’s actually even a better deal. Here are the new details:
The Kansas Underground Salt Museum will hold its “Halloween Spooktacular” on October 28, 2012, from 1 – 6:30 p.m. The event will include a gallery tour, dark ride, and the train ride for only $10 IF you are wearing a costume! Tours depart every 20 minutes; the last tour that day will be at 4:20 p.m. Without a costume, the tours are regular price: $19 for adults ($17 for military, seniors, and AAA members), and $12.50 for kids ages 4-12, so dressing up in your scary best will save you up to $9 per ticket. Great deal for some spooky fun 650 feet underground.

The Kansas Underground Salt Museum is celebrating Halloween with a Train of Terror ride 650 feet underground on Sunday, October 28, 2012 from 2 p.m. to 7 p.m. The cost of the ride is only $10 per person.
The Train of Terror in Hutchinson is open to kids 10 and over with an adult. You must be at least 16 to ride without an adult. To guarantee your seat on the train, make a reservation in advance by calling 620-662-1425.
